What Is Carbon Footprinting Software?
Carbon footprinting software captures activity data, applies emissions factors, and calculates organization-wide or product-level greenhouse gas totals tied to reporting structures. It solves the problem of scattered spreadsheets by centralizing inputs and producing consistent scope-aligned outputs for internal review and external disclosure. Tools like Normative and Greenly implement calculation workflows that connect emissions results back to source data and assumptions. Platforms like Airtable enable teams to build custom carbon calculators with linked records and automations, but they require more work to reach audit-ready factor governance.
